Abstract
The invention discloses an automatic turning device for a hydraulic control wire rope leg and relates to the automatic turning problem of the leg oil cylinder of a lorry-mounted crane; the invention aims at overcoming the deficiency of the prior art and provides a device which takes the turning oil cylinder of the lorry-mounted crane as a driving force and leads the leg oil cylinder to achieve automatic continuous turning within the scope of vertical 180 degrees; the invention adopts a technical proposal as follows: a manual pull beam is externally hinged with a leg frame by a fixed pulley shaft; the upper end of the leg frame is inversely provided with a leg oil cylinder and a turning oil cylinder; the middle part of the leg frame is provided with an idler wheel; the middle of the manual pull beam is provided with a wedge-shaped sheath which is arranged at the bottom right of the fixed pulley shaft; one end of the wire rope is fixed on the wedge-shaped sheath and the other end of the wire rope is fixed at the telescopic end of the turning oil cylinder; the middle part of the wire rope is wound on the idler wheel and the fixed pulley shaft; and the invention can be widely applied to the lorry-mounted crane.

Technical field
Automatic turning device for hydraulic control wire rope leg of the present invention is specifically related to a kind of mechanism of automatic upset of large-tonnage lorry-mounted crane support oil cylinder
Background technology
The large-tonnage lorry-mounted crane is one of product most popular on the truck with loading crane market, but the volume of large-tonnage lorry-mounted crane (6.3 tons or more than the 160KNm) and deadweight are bigger than normal.When carrying out the transport trolley chassis refit, if be arranged between operator's compartment and the railway carriage, the automotive frame both sides respectively are equipped with fuel tank and accumulator jar, and at this moment the car load width will exceed the limit value that national standard requires; If be arranged in the railway carriage afterbody, the departure angle of car load reduces, and influences the crossing ability of car load.Present most of producer adopts these two kinds of methods to solve: 1. the installation site that changes car load fuel tank and accumulator jar; But changed the connection of automobile original pipeline, electric wiring, had potential safety hazard.2. adopt the support oil cylinder mode of manually overturning; But the support oil cylinder deadweight is bigger than normal, and labour intensity is too big; The height of car chassis is higher simultaneously, adopts manual upset mode to be difficult for the continuous upset that realizes that vertical 180 ° of scopes are interior, can only realize 45 ° or 60 ° of continuous upsets that scope is interior.
Summary of the invention
Problem to be solved by this invention is the deficiency at prior art, and it is power that the overturning oil cylinder with lorry-mounted crane is provided, and has realized the device that automatically continuously overturn of support oil cylinder in vertical 180 ° of scopes.
For solving the problems of the technologies described above, the technical solution used in the present invention is: automatic turning device for hydraulic control wire rope leg, comprise: support oil cylinder, overturning oil cylinder, steel rope, idle pulley, fixed pulley axis, supporting rack, pull beam and wedge-shaped sleeve, pull beam and outwards be hinged with supporting rack by fixed pulley axis, the upper end upside-down mounting of supporting rack has support oil cylinder and overturning oil cylinder, the middle part of supporting rack is provided with idle pulley, the midway location that pulls beam is provided with wedge-shaped sleeve, wedge-shaped sleeve is positioned at the lower right of fixed pulley axis, one end of steel rope is fixed on the wedge-shaped sleeve, the other end of steel rope is fixed on the flexible end of overturning oil cylinder, and the centre portion of steel rope is wrapped on idle pulley and the fixed pulley axis.
Automatic turning device for hydraulic control wire rope leg of the present invention compared with prior art has following beneficial effect:
The present invention utilizes turning device and the shared pressure oil circuit of support oil cylinder, has both realized the upset continuously automatically of support oil cylinder, has satisfied the flexible of support oil cylinder again simultaneously.The present invention pulls beam by the connection of steel rope one end, pull beam and be positioned at the two sides of tail of lorry-mounted crane, be in stationary state, walk around the fixed pulley axis and the wheel of falling in the middle of the steel rope, the other end of steel rope links to each other with the flexible end of overturning oil cylinder, and overturning oil cylinder is fixed on the supporting rack with support oil cylinder, supporting rack is hinged on by fixed pulley axis and pulls on the beam, by the flexible of overturning oil cylinder supporting rack is rotated around fixed pulley axis like this, its anglec of rotation can be according to the length of the expansion link of overturning oil cylinder, position between each part is determined, can rotate 0-180 ° of optional position; Whole automatic turning device is simple and compact for structure, and cost is low, dependable performance, and good looking appearance can carry out modular adaptation or choosing dress.On lorry-mounted crane, use, realized the complete machine automation of operation.

The specific embodiment
The initial condition structural representation of automatic turning device for hydraulic control wire rope leg as shown in Figure 1, comprise: support oil cylinder 1, overturning oil cylinder 2, steel rope 3, idle pulley 4, fixed pulley axis 5, supporting rack 6, pull beam 10 and wedge-shaped sleeve 11, concrete structure is: pull beam 10 and outwards be hinged with supporting rack 6 by the fixed pulley axis 5 that is positioned at its middle position, the upper end upside-down mounting of supporting rack 6 has support oil cylinder 1 and overturning oil cylinder 2, the middle part of supporting rack 6 is provided with idle pulley 4, idle pulley 4 plays the effect of a tension wheel and position-limited wheel, idle pulley 4 is with steel rope 3 midway location tensionings, the wheel face front and back end of idle pulley 4 is provided with spacing catch, steel rope 3 is kept in touch with idle pulley 4 all the time, do not come off, the midway location that pulls beam 10 is provided with wedge-shaped sleeve 11, wedge-shaped sleeve 11 is made of two baffle plates and a block, two baffle plates are vertically welded in and pull beam 10, and be wedge shape, promptly one big one little, the side direction that opening is little the lead of steel rope 3, wedge-shaped sleeve 11 is positioned at the lower right of fixed pulley axis 5, one end of steel rope 3 is fixed on the wedge-shaped sleeve 11, the other end of steel rope 3 is fixed on the flexible end of overturning oil cylinder 2, and the centre portion of steel rope 3 is wrapped on idle pulley 4 and the fixed pulley axis 5.
Fig. 2 is the working state structure scheme drawing of automatic turning device for hydraulic control wire rope leg, Fig. 2 is that the basic upper supporting leg frame 6 at Fig. 1 obtains for 180 ° around fixed pulley axis 5 clickwises, and support oil cylinder 1, overturning oil cylinder 2 and idle pulley 4 all are arranged on the supporting rack 6, therefore also Rotate 180 ° of support oil cylinder 1, overturning oil cylinder 2 and idle pulley 4, and it is motionless to be fixed on the wedge-shaped sleeve 11 that pulls on the beam 10,5 of fixed pulley axis rotate, and are not moved.
The principle of work of automatic turning device for hydraulic control wire rope leg of the present invention is described as follows:
According to the requirement of complete machine structure, preliminary earlier structure and the shape of determining supporting rack, fixed pulley axis.
According to the deadweight and the shape of support oil cylinder, determine upset resistance and upset resisting moment, further determine the diameter of upset steel rope and the cylinder diameter of overturning oil cylinder again.Set up math modeling then,, determine the structure and the shape of whole turning device by Force Calculation.According to upset resistance and upset resisting moment, check the diameter of upset steel rope and cylinder diameter, the pressure of overturning oil cylinder.According to the structure and the shape of turning device, determine the stroke and the upset length of steel wire rope of overturning oil cylinder.
According to the requirement of hydraulic schematic diagram and upset, select for use the tubular type valve member to be connected, and be connected with system pipeline with high-pressure rubber pipe with board-like latch fitting.
